Reflecting on the Immaculate Conception
The idea of Mary having been completely sinless can be hard to believe and even misinterpreted. What role does this dogma have on our salvation? How is Mary’s vocation a model for Christian life, not only for women, but for men and children alike? In this week’s episode of St. Joseph’s Workshop, we will have Sister Danielle Peters from the Schoenstatt Movement as our guest, to discuss the importance of our Blessed Mother’s Immaculate Conception to our faith as we celebrate the feast on December 8th.
